1. The Importance of Tailoring Your CV

In the world of education consultancy, one size does not fit all. Your CV should reflect not only your qualifications but also your unique approach to education and consultancy. Tailoring your CV means dissecting the job description, identifying key skills sought by employers, and weaving these into your narrative. Highlight your experience in curriculum development, your understanding of educational policies, and any noteworthy projects you’ve managed. The more relevant your CV, the more likely it is to catch the eye of hiring managers.

2. Components of a Standout CV

A robust CV should typically encompass several critical components:

  • Personal Statement: This should serve as your elevator pitch—a concise summary of who you are, what you’ve accomplished, and what you can bring to the role. Aim for clarity and impact, using compelling language that resonates with educational values.

  • Professional Experience: List your roles in reverse chronological order, emphasising achievements rather than mere responsibilities. Use action verbs and quantify outcomes where possible—did you increase student engagement by a significant percentage or lead a project that improved educational outcomes?

  • Education and Qualifications: Detail your academic background, including relevant certifications. If you have specialised training in educational methodologies or consultancy practices, make sure it stands out.

  • Skills Section: Highlight both hard and soft skills that are relevant to education consultancy. This might include analytical skills, communication prowess, project management, and a deep understanding of educational technology.

3. The Aesthetic Appeal

Beyond content, the visual presentation of your CV matters significantly. An aesthetically pleasing layout can enhance readability and make your CV more engaging. Use clear headings, bullet points for easy scanning, and a professional font. Consider employing subtle colour schemes to draw attention to key areas, but ensure it remains formal and appropriate for the education sector.

4. Proofreading: The Final Touch

Never underestimate the power of a polished CV. Typos and grammatical errors can undermine your professionalism and attention to detail. After crafting your CV, set it aside for a day and revisit it with fresh eyes, or enlist a trusted colleague to review it. Their feedback may uncover flaws or opportunities for improvement you hadn’t considered.
